Important delegates who could not attend the conference
- John Dube – elected President in absentia
- John Tengo Jabavu
Paramount Chiefs who were appointed Honorary Presidents
- Chief Dalidyebo of the Thembu
- Chief Dinizulu of Zululand
- Chief Khama of Bechuanaland
- Chief Letsie 11 of Basotholand
- Chief Lewanika of Barotseland
- Chief Marclane of Pondoland
- Chief Montsioa of the Barolong
- Chief Mopei Bakgatla
